Conventional pollen has a drain at the lower part of the pollen. When the pots of this structure were supplied to the cultivated soil in the pots, the pots were needed because the pots flowed into the drain at the bottom of the pots to pollute the surroundings.

The pollen support only functions to store the liquid discharged to the drain of the lower part of the pollen so as not to pollute the surroundings.

In addition, if the liquid is stored in the pollen base, the drainage of the lower part of the pollen is clogged due to the liquid so that the flow of air into the pollen does not flow. Therefore, the plant may be damaged due to obstructing the respiration of the plant root in the pollen, And it had to be managed separately.

In addition, there was an inconvenience that the amount of the cultivation soil in the flowerpot could be absorbed, and the proper amount of the fertilizer should be supplied frequently.

Conventional pollen is supplied to the cultivated soil in the flowerpot. When the water is not drained, the flow of air to the cultivated soil is cut off, and the plant roots planted in the cultivated soil do not breathe, To allow drainage and air circulation.

Therefore, there was an inconvenience in frequently supplying adequate liquid fertilizer to the plants cultivated in the cultivated soil in the flowerpot.
